Here an article from the Toronto Globe & Mail and a Twitter account about remembering the last time then the Leafs had won the Stanley cup in 1967. http://www.theglobeandmail.com/sports/hockey/introducing-a-daily-reflection-on-the-last-leafs-to-seize-the-cup/article32206790/
https://twitter.com/leafs67today/
https://twitter.com/leafs67today/